This may not in fact be "it," but could this be what "it" looks like?

No one can draw a direct link from man-made carbon dioxide to that most unusual storm that put two million people in the dark.

"There's no light yet at the end of the tunnel or at the end of the hall, either, more three days after an unusual storm pretended it was an east to west hurricane."

No one can prove that too much greenhouse gas is the reason Colorado's burning:

"There isn't a house standing in this entire area. Nothing but total destruction, just rubble."

But scientists like Jonathan Overpeck at the University of Arizona have said for years that heat waves, droughts, storms and wildfires are exactly what Global Warming would be expected to cause, and that's why he thinks we ought to at least have a plan B if it gets out of control.

I have to say this eruption of hot weather is a little surprising because so many commentators have pronounced it a big con:

"It's a big con to say that what we're talking about doing is going to make any difference. And it's a big con to say that we know this is a big problem."

Because we're pretty sure America is far too powerful to succumb to the forces of nature.

And yet the month of June set 3,215 daily high temperature records, and last week 113 million people were under extreme heat advisories.

I'm the last person to suggest global warming has anything to do with this. Maybe it's the Higgs Boson. Maybe it's all a crock. I'm just saying if it turns out not to be a crock, well we just got a taste of the down side.
